Bulk edits in the Varnholt admin table bypass row-level audit hooks when more than 200 rows are selected. Known issue since v4.2. Mitigation: cap selection size in the UI config. For review, replicate by selecting 250 users and applying a role change; audit log shows a single aggregate entry, not per-row records. Flag this in the access-control assessment. To query the audit API directly during testing, use the bearer token below.

session JWT of yaguf-tahop = eyJhbGciOiJIUzI1NiIsInR5cCI6IkpXVCJ9.eyJzdWIiOiIIvtUmFqQ_4In0.rjsW2NuF59R8

Subject: Hiring Freeze – Meridian Services Division

Executive team,

Effective immediately, all open requisitions in the Meridian Services division are paused pending the cost review led by K. Hallowell. Offers already extended will be honoured; everything else holds until further notice. Finance will model the savings impact carefully over the next two weeks. The confidential note on our business plans appears directly below.

board note of bahip-baduf: Ralmirix Group is in early talks to buy Holoxix Freight for about $185.5 million. The Pelix launch date is September 4, and nothing goes to the press before then. Legal wants the Tamathox Group term sheet withdrawn before May 10.

## Broker upgrade — Quillbus 7 to 8

Drain producers first. Stop consumers in the Norrvik cluster, snapshot the journal volume, then roll nodes one at a time. Verify quorum after each node. Do not upgrade the mirror cluster until primaries hold steady for an hour. Rollback: restore snapshot, restart on 7. Post-upgrade, each node must be restarted with these configuration values.

settings of fahag-haduf:
[ulaox]
port = 8443
region = south-2
host = ulaox.lumiccorp.internal
timeout_ms = 500
retries = 8

Subject: StockPilot restock planner — v2.4 rollout tonight

Team, the new vending-machine restock planner ships to the Marrow Ridge fleet at 22:00. Changes: route batching now respects machine capacity flags, and the low-stock threshold moved from 15% to 20%. If planners start emitting empty routes, roll back via the standard toggle and ping the Fulfillment channel. Dashboards update within ten minutes of deploy. For correlation when filing issues, reference the build token below.

session token of kahog-bahif = htk9_f63daec35